What is the average financial aid amount at Arizona College of Nursing Las Vegas?

For the academic year 2022-2023, total 19 full-time, first-time students (100% of all freshmen) awarded any student financial aid. The headcount includes the number of full-time, first-time degree seeking beginning undergraduate students.

For all undergraduate students, total 495 students (52% of all students) received grants or scholarships and the average grant amount is $4,691. In addition, 682 students received student loans and the average loan amount is $10,335.
